LOW TIRE PRESSURE WARNING LAMP


Description






Uses CAN communication from the low tire pressure warning control unit to illuminate the low tire pressure warning lamp on the combination meter.









LOW TIRE PRESSURE WARNING LAMP


Diagnosis Procedure

1.POWER SUPPLY AND GROUND CIRCUIT
Check power supply and ground circuit. Refer to Diagnosis Procedure.
Is the inspection result normal?
YES - GO TO 2.
NO - Repair or replace error-detected parts.
2.PERFORM THE SELF-DIAGNOSIS
With CONSULT-III
Perform low tire pressure warning control unit self-diagnosis.
Is DTC "U1000" detected?
YES - Perform trouble diagnosis for CAN communication system. Refer to CAN COMM Circuit.
NO - GO TO 3.
3.CHECK LOW TIRE PRESSURE WARNING LAMP SIGNAL
With CONSULT-III
1. Turn the ignition switch ON.

CAUTION:
Never start engine.
2. Select "DATA MONITOR" mode for "AIR PRESSURE MONITOR" with CONSULT-III.
3. Read out the value of "WARNING LAMP".
Does the data monitor display change from ON to OFF?
YES - GO TO 4.
NO - Replace the low tire pressure warning control unit. Refer to Exploded View.
4.CHECK COMBINATION METER POWER SUPPLY CIRCUIT
Perform trouble diagnosis of the combination meter power supply circuit.
Is the inspection result normal?
YES - INSPECTION END
NO - Repair or replace error-detected parts.
